Hey guys, my name is TJ. I'm the new sales guy here at RPM. I've been in the motorsports buisness now for 8 years. Working on everything from Vettes to Mustangs to Lightning trucks and all out drag cars. I personally own a dare i say it, Mustang. Its an N/A 370 cubic inch all aluminum small block Ford. It made 850 hp on the engine dyno at 9400rpm. I run a local series here in the midwest call the outlaw street madness. The car has run a best of 5.76 at 121.90 in the 1/8th with a 1.34 sixty foot with the REAR tires (26x8.5" slick)... the car has sixty foot 1.28 with the fronts. I look forward to speaking with you guys and helping you with your transmission questions.

Yeah... the converter stalls 7700, its a 7" conveter with a powerglide, and 5.13 gears out back... I leave the starting line between 5200-5500 rpm... depending on track conditions, and shift it at 9400 and it goes through the traps at around 9100-9200 in the 1/8th...

they are clevite H series performance bearings.
